The next step is making an appointment with psychiatrist. This can be done via the internet or in person. The type of assessment you get will determine the price of your appointment.

It is usually a questionnaire, and an interview with the psychiatrist. In this session, the psychiatrist will discuss your symptoms and your behavior. They will also consider your past mental health history as well as any other medical conditions that may have had an impact on you.

After the psychiatrist has determined that you have ADHD and has confirmed the diagnosis, he will send you a letter to your GP which confirms the diagnosis. The letter will also include an order for medication.

In most instances, a visit to your GP is the best way to get an assessment. The GP will refer you to an area ADHD specialist neurobehavioural psychiatrist, or a community mental health team.

It is important to remember that this will often be lengthy process. It could take up to a year before you can visit a specialist.

The cost of an individual ADHD assessment may differ based on the service you select however, it's likely to cost somewhere between PS500 - 800. You'll also need to pay for a consultation which can last up to an hour.
